A kind of capacitive apparatus and arrester on-line monitoring system
Technical field
The present invention relates to a kind of monitoring system of Substation Electric Equipment, especially relate to a kind of capacitive apparatus and arrester on-line monitoring system.
Background technology
On-line monitoring technique is under machine operation, utilize the continuous extraction of highly sensitive sensor can reflect the information parameter of insulation of electrical installation state, size and variation tendency according to its numerical value are used intellectual technology, make prediction to the reliability real-time diagnosis of equipment with to residual life, make the maintenance scheme according to diagnostic result, for State Maintenance provides foundation.
China mainly is according to " electrical equipment preventive test rules " to the maintenance of Substation Electric Equipment at present, regularly carries out preventive trial and scheduled maintenance (being planned maintenance system) under power-off condition.Development along with electric system high capacity, Towards Higher Voltage and structure complicated and industrial and agricultural production, requirement to the safe reliability index of electric system is also more and more higher, and preventive trial and prophylactic repair system show following deficiency gradually: need during test to have a power failure; Test period is long; Test period is concentrated, workload is large; Trial voltage is low, and the validity of diagnosis is poor.

Embodiment
Describe preferred embodiment of the present utility model in detail below in conjunction with accompanying drawing:
Present embodiment as shown in Figure 1 and Figure 2, present embodiment provides a kind of capacitive apparatus and arrester on-line monitoring system, comprise on the spot monitoring network and remote monitoring diagnostic network, monitoring network comprises data acquisition control unit, lightning arrester on-line monitoring local unit and PT bus measuring unit on the spot, and the remote monitoring diagnostic network comprises data server, web server, management server and the communication server based on ethernet communication.
Lightning arrester on-line monitoring local unit in the monitoring network and PT bus measuring unit are respectively by CAN bus and data acquisition control unit communication on the spot; Intercom mutually by Ethernet between data acquisition control unit and the remote monitoring diagnostic network,
Lightning arrester on-line monitoring local unit comprises respectively the sensor measurement module of communicating by letter successively, embedded calculation control module and CAN communication module with PT bus measuring unit, after the sensor measurement module compensates by the signal with sensor unit, by the sampling of AD analog to digital conversion, successively through high speed MCU, CAN controller and photoelectricity isolation and data acquisition control unit communication.
By sensor installation measurement module on the spot on the circuit mutual inductor of each phase or mutual inductor, realize the monitoring of the capacitance type equipment insulation defectives such as bushing shell for transformer, CT, CVT and circuit coupling condenser, every lightning arrester on-line monitoring local unit and/or PT bus measuring unit can be monitored 1 group of 3 phase capacitance type equipment, when the many groups of monitoring capacitance type equipment, only need by Field Bus CAN many lightning arrester on-line monitoring local units and/or PT bus measuring unit to be coupled together to get final product.These unit adopt active zero magnetic flux transducer of high precision to obtain measured signal from equipment under test end shield ground wire, on the spot 3 tested phase signals being carried out total digitalization processes, accurately obtain the fundamental frequency phase information of measured signal, then finally be uploaded to the main website data server by Ethernet by the CAN bus by data acquisition control system, calculate dielectric loss and the electric capacity of this capacitance type equipment by the main website data server, realize the communication of each server on Ethernet by the communication server.
